April usually manages to psych us out... the last week has been gloriously sunny. The snow sunk considerably, and there were even rocks showing in places on the driveway! It felt like spring! Things actually melted! Surely, summer was just around the corner!

And this morning there were close to 6 inches of snow over everything, and it won't be above freezing for a few days. *sigh*

It is, however, gorgeous. Guppy and I will go out and play in it later, but for now, it's nice to stay inside watching Batman.
